Новое и важное

Некоторые рекомендации по оптимизации торговли на VPS

Наши наблюдения за трейдерами иногда выдают на-гора некие результирующие мысли, и вот очередная из них. В этот раз информация касается оптимизации торговли на нескольких терминалах одновременно.

Замечено: На ВПС лучше не менять приоритеты исполнения терминалов и автоклика, ручное повышение приоритета до «реального времени» и вовсе негативно может сказаться на работе софта. Откажитесь от дополнительного выбора приоритетов, особенно на наших ВПС.

Замечено: Терминалы коварная вещица – чем их больше, тем хаотичнее используются ресурсы машины и ее канал связи. Наблюдались случаи, когда сокращение одновременно открытых терминалов с 6-ти до 3-х – повышало качество входов при прочих равных условиях.

В виду этого мы бы вывели такие рекомендации:

- Не использовать на ВПС ручную установку приоритетов программ

- Большое количество терминалов, все же лучше разбить на несколько машин и не держать больше 2-3 терминалов на одном ПК.

Все индивидуально конечно, но общие черты таковы. Сталкивались ли вы лично с подобными наблюдениями?


Еще публикации в блоге

Результативные сигналы


Больше
  • Адреса страниц и электронной почты автоматически преобразуются в ссылки.
  • Строки и параграфы переносятся автоматически.
  • You may quote other posts using [quote] tags.
  • Текстовые смайлы будут заменены на графические.

Подробнее о форматировании


san170486wer 09.07.2015 - 04:50

Да нет Laranson, я не о том говорю, если Вы умеете торговать в ручную, Вы хорошо читаете цену, то Вам и брокеры по боку. Вы на любом сможете заработать. Вот о чем я имел ввиду.

Laranson 08.07.2015 - 18:54

san170486wer писал:
вы утверждаете, что валютный рынок (ФОРЕКС) это лохотрон? Так?

Если брать само понятие FOREX-FOReign EXchange-курс иностранной валюты или обмен иностранной валюты, то форекс не лохотрон. Например, в начале 4 квартала прошлого года перед началом роста доллара брат купил в банке наличкой $ на 1.5 млн.руб.,к концу года доллар подорожал до 70 с лишним руб. за доллар. Вот вам реальный спот форекс(правда без кредитного плеча). А то как ведут себя "брокеры" после того как там немного заработаешь, то можно назвать и лохотрон. И дело именно в "брокерах".

exploit 08.07.2015 - 18:42

У моего брокера исполнение за 20-50 мс. Брокер не кухня, брокер банк не нашей страны.

Laranson 08.07.2015 - 18:35

Оксана79 писал:
Я извиняюсь, но где вы видели исполнение ордеров за 30 мс

Видел и торговал, пока не забанили. Входы при этом идеальные.
Quote:
т.к. пинг и исполнение это совершенно 2 разные вещи.

Это понятно, что вещи разные,я говорю в общем плане, что при хорошем исполнении небольшие изменения пинга ничто.

san170486wer 08.07.2015 - 17:58

Да тут скорее все дело даже не в брокерах, просто необходимо самому развиваться, "финансовые джунгли" они были есть и будут, уходят старые брокеры, приходят новые, но рынок то остается. Вы думаете что цена на рынке двигается хаотично (беспорядочно), но это глубоко не так.

Джек Воробей 08.07.2015 - 17:06

san170486wer, склоняюсь к мнению коллеги Laranson с другой формулировкой: финансовые джунгли по законом выживания сильнейших. Маленьким/слабым редко когда долго (10-20 лет) суждено пастись на этом пастбище...

san170486wer 08.07.2015 - 16:52

Т.е Laranson вы утверждаете, что валютный рынок (ФОРЕКС) это лохотрон? Так?

Оксана79 08.07.2015 - 16:33

Я извиняюсь, но где вы видели исполнение ордеров за 30 мс, т.к. пинг и исполнение это совершенно 2 разные вещи.

Laranson 07.07.2015 - 22:01

Роман_1 писал:
если это действительно брокеры, а не ДЦ (которые нечего некуда не выводят)

У тех брокеров, которые что-то куда-то выводят исполнение бывает хуже, чем на кухнях(которые ничего никуда не выводят)-все зависит от политики конкретного дц.Что дц, что форекс брокеры все это глобальный лохотрон,ИМХО.Копейку,правда, заработать можно.

Laranson 07.07.2015 - 21:49

Оксана79 писал:
Все ребяты, я запуталась, а если стоит один терминал МТ4, то есть ли целесообразность вручную поменять приоритет?

Тестируйте, измеряйте.Сложно сказать-нужно или нет. Когда у меня один терминал на сервере, то приоритет выставляю,если несколько, то нет.Пинг до автоклика без приоритета иногда 2-3 мс, с приоритетом 1 мс стабильно.По сути это не главное. Если ордера исполняются за 30 мс, то приоритет,наверно,не имеет значения.

Роман_1 07.07.2015 - 21:38

Оксана79, главное на что нужно обращать это пинг. Желательно чтобы до клика был 0 мс, и брокера не больше 50 мс - но это все актуально если это действительно брокеры, а не ДЦ (которые нечего некуда не выводят). На кухнях на практике года 2 назад, даже из домашнего ПК с пингом 55 мс до клика и 60 мс. брокера входы были в начале. Приоритеты не трогайте толку от них не какого.

Оксана79 07.07.2015 - 18:26

Все ребяты, я запуталась, а если стоит один терминал МТ4, то есть ли целесообразность вручную поменять приоритет?

iviax 27.01.2015 - 14:16

sokolmokol, особой разницы между ВПС и домашним компьютером нет. Приоритеты не стоит менять ни там ни там. Но, пользуясь домашним компьютером, желательно перед торгами его "разгрузить" (по закрывать всё лишнее) и желательно перезагрузить. Из рабочих программ в момент торгов должны быть только терминал и автоклик.. Это так же касается и всех утилит, которые висят тихонько в системном трее..

iviax 27.01.2015 - 14:15

sokolmokol, особой разницы между ВПС и домашним компьютером нет. Приоритеты не стоит менять ни там ни там. Но, пользуясь домашним компьютером, желательно перед торгами его "разгрузить" (по закрывать всё лишнее) и желательно перезагрузить. Из рабочих программ в момент торгов должны быть только терминал и автоклик.. Это так же касается и всех утилит, которые висят тихонько в системном трее..

sokolmokol 27.01.2015 - 13:53

Здравствуйте! Я все таки не поняла, пожалуйста еще раз для особо "умных" подскажите, если я работаю без впс, то приоритеты надо ставить или нет?

kamskiy 27.01.2015 - 05:36

Предлагаю сделать небольшой опрос, кто сколько использует терминалов, и сколько из них более-менее впускают, пусть будет субьективно, зато поможет менее опытным сориентироваться. Возможно действительно нужно оставлять 2, или даже 1 терминал, чем использовать 4-5-6, и ждать неизвестно сколько, у моря погоды.

Дмитрий писал:
Вы знаете как устроена винда раз утверждаете, что загрузка должна быть 2-3 секунды?.

Я только писал, что не стоит ориентироваться ТОЛЬКО на индикатор загрузки процессора, однажды, имея проблемы с VPS(не родной), запуск терминалов занимал по 10-20 секунд ПРИ НИЗКОЙ ЗАГРУЗКЕ ПО ИНДИКАТОРУ. Перебрав несколько VPS(бюджетных), могу утверждать, что нормальный запуск, на хорошем VPS,даже бюджетном, оптимизированного терминала занимает не более 3 с, по крайней мере, через 3 с картинка уже вся, индикатор загрузки процессора (в диспетчере) вернулся к 0, и счётчик траффика в терминале, показав первые килобайты, остановился. Причём, запуск 3-4 териналов одновременно, ес-но, занимает не 12 секунд, а лишь чуть-чуть больше чем одного.

MarkArnaus -admin 26.01.2015 - 21:13

Установка приоритетов более не актуальна и даже наоборот, может наносить вред при определенных обстоятельствах. Особенно опасен приоритет "реального времени".

grigorij-sysoev 26.01.2015 - 20:31

Статья на самом деле довольно-таки полезная , да и за комменты всем отдельное спасибо (подчерпнул многое). А вот какие в оригинале приоритеты стоят (клик-впс) , подскажите пожалуйста !!!

nevvermind 20.11.2014 - 18:54

il na, спасибо

alkodi 20.11.2014 - 11:26

Уже несколько месяцев работаю на "связках" - Один VPS(Родной киллеровский, самая дорогая версия), один терминал, один клик. Только при данной связке стал не просто работать, а стал зарабатывать. Одних торгов достаточно чтобы отбить аренду VPS, а клики уже давно отбил.
На VPS из допов ставлю только синхронизатор времени. И еще - любителям мониторить счета на различные сервисы на подобии Myfxbook, обязательно перед торгами отключать синхронизацию в терминале, ухудшаются входы просто "адски".

MarkArnaus -admin 18.11.2014 - 14:31

Да, локальной машины, всегда, но в логах нет логов задержки самого терминала )))))) а если их два и более, то вообще печаль.

il na 18.11.2014 - 13:19

MarkArnaus-admin, ну логи терминала ведутся по времени локальной windows а не по времени брокера.. По моим наблюдениям. В целом предложили проверить, я проверил.. Зрительно задержки не видел до этого. Вот глянул впервые логи. Выводы сделал )
exploit, 2008 windows-сервер, 64х, 4гб памяти, проц xeon 2.5GHz 4 ядра, канал 100мегабит. Пинги до брокеров от 4 до 20мс в среднем, до кликкера еще меньше.

exploit 18.11.2014 - 11:58

il na - а какая конфигурация впс у вас?

MarkArnaus -admin 18.11.2014 - 11:56

Большая просьба не измерять скорость логами терминалов - это капитальная ошибка.

il na 18.11.2014 - 11:15

nevvermind, после теста вижу что некоторая задержка присутствует
http://prntscr.com/57kavh
максимальная 30мс, задержка между 2-3 и 3-4 кликами судя по всему создала этот разрыв.
Еще провел ряд тестов, примерно картина схожа, разница между 1-м и 7-м терминалом около 30мс (за закрытие не смотрю, закрываю другой штуковиной, не советник и не руками).
Я думаю использовать 4-5 терминалов, попозже потестирую еще

nevvermind 17.11.2014 - 14:02

il na , вы пишете что у вас шесть терминалов хорошо отрабатывают. В логах время срабатывания клика не смотрели случайно? до последнего как минимум должна быть задержка порядка 60 мс. Неужели меньше.

Дмитрий 17.11.2014 - 13:53

kamskiy писал:

(только запуск!) ЛЮБОГО терминала по 10-20 секунд, при низкой загрузке процессора(должно быть 2-3 секунды).

Вы знаете как устроена винда раз утверждаете, что загрузка должна быть 2-3 секунды?
Не забывайте про обновления, которые могли качаться в течении 20 секунд, при этом не обязательно что процессор будет загружен.

Дмитрий 17.11.2014 - 11:59

Хотелось бы добавить, что при долгой непрерывной работе терминала (напримеР, две недели не выключая) замечаю глюки в терминале, зависание перед открытием ордера. Перед новостями нужно закрывать и откркывать терминал заново. Так же нужно закрывать все лишние окошки.

kamskiy 16.11.2014 - 20:50

Такие рекомендации давно были востребованы ! До всего выше описанного пришлось доходить самому, методом проб и ошибок,долго и упорно. К своим ранним (и других участников) наблюдениям, могу добавить, что почти всегда всё зависит от VPS, глюки терминалов отдельных брокеров, крайне редки.
Ещё, я бы не советовал ориентироваться на индикатор загрузки процессора, как раз недавно имел удовольствие наблюдать запуск(только запуск!) ЛЮБОГО терминала по 10-20 секунд, при низкой загрузке процессора(должно быть 2-3 секунды).
Приоритеты ставлю норм-повышенный, или повышенный-высокий (терминалы-клик). Ни в коем случае не реал. А можно совсем не менять, что-то мне подсказывает, что при всех прочих равных(хороших) условиях, приоритеты мало влияют ..

Shopot 16.11.2014 - 19:05

Я уже давно заметил, что 3-4 терминала на 1-ом ВПС тормозит работу системы, да и входы конечно хуже. По этому до 2-ух терминалов на 1-ом ВПС в самый раз. А вот за "приоритет" спасибо, понаблюдаю более пристальнее...Но пока ухудшений не замечал (на глаз), но и улучшений также).

NickolaG 16.11.2014 - 05:42

Сервер лучше перезагружать раз в неделю после выходных. Я перезагружаю перед важными новостями в обязательном порядке. Перезагрузка убирает накопившиеся тормоза в системе. Это нужно делать минимум минут за 15 до новости чтобы система успела полностью загрузиться и успокоиться. Запущенный диспечер задач тоже хавает ресурсы. Во время новости должны быть запущены только терминалы и автоклик.
Выделенный сервер должен работать быстрее, но про это должны ответить люди которые работают на таких серверах.

il na 15.11.2014 - 20:23

Было заметное подвисание VPS при использовании 6 терминалов. Выполнил несколько вещей:
Увеличил количество ядер процессора на VPS до 4 по запросу в саппорт хостера. Оперативка тоже 4 гб.
Оптимизировал каждый терминал:
- только 1 график
- только 1 инструмент в обзоре рынка
- отключены новости в настройках терминала (вкладка сервер). Так же отключен DDE, если ктото его включал
- количество баров графиков выставлено по 100 в окне и 100 в истории (вкладка графики в настройках терминала)
- все индюки и другие совы и скрипты выключены, только профитер (или аналог)
После всех ввода вышеперечисленных настроек надо рестартануть этот терминал.
Приоритеты не расставляю, задержку клика поставил 1мс. И пока все работает хорошо и задорно Smile с 6 терминалами. VPS не перезагружаю. Нагрузка на ЦП после всего этого упала с 60% до 10%. И соответственно по 3-4% на каждое ядро во время выхода новости. Это великолепный результат, ИМХО.

rusand 15.11.2014 - 01:24

VPS родные.
приоритеты ставлю высокий клику и выше среднего терминалам, пару раз ставил реального времени, входы хуже,
кол-во терминалов 3шт на 1гб памяти отрабатывают нормально,
в диспетчере задач обращаю внимание на кол-во ошибок страниц памяти, оно не должно расти,
остановлены некоторые несущественные службы в W2003, сэкономлено около 100мб памяти.
перезагрузка VPS хотя бы раз в 2 нед.
принудительно выбираю датацентр с мин пингом, если их несколько, потому как терминал норовит выбирать не всегда оптимальный,
последние билды мт4 показывают пинг в цифрах, правда команда ping зачастую показывает ниже.

kolomatic 14.11.2014 - 22:50

С приоритетами лучше не баловаться - такой вывод давно сделал, т.к. последствия непредсказуемы. Если свободных ресурсов достаточно, операционная система сама эффективно распределяет нагрузку.

По поводу допустимого количества запущенных терминалов, советую обращать внимание на индикатор загрузки процессора. Для наблюдения запустить диспетчер задач и свернуть - в трее появится индикатор и его достаточно для мониторинга. Важно, чтобы индикатор не зашкаливал, т.к. в эти моменты запущенные проги могут начать непредсказуемо себя вести. Заметил, что даже системное время может начать отставать. А что происходит с терминалами, могу только догадываться.

Gecko 14.11.2014 - 22:10

А не помешает ли «нормальный» приоритет и для клика, и для терминалов хорошим входам? Я с самого начала торговли с Вашим кликом на ВПС-ках приоритет менял. Для клика - «реального времени», а для терминалов - «высокий». Теперь сижу и думаю, а не потому ли у меня в последнее время входы хромали. А ВПС ведь недешевый использую.
Честно, очень обрадовали наблюдением. Пора перенастраивать ВПС-ки и перераспределять ресурсы.

nevvermind 14.11.2014 - 21:29

субъективно - смена приоритетов вообще ничего не меняет, по крайней мере не замечал, а количество терминалов -да. Даже замеряли задержку кликов, - третий замедляет, четвертый сильно замедляет. Впрочем от ВПС зависит - вижу у некоторых 6 нормально отрабатывают.

unamhe 14.11.2014 - 20:03

Глюки возможны, наверное, если всем терминалам задать одинаковый "высокий" приоритет.Я торгую одним терминалом, поэтому глюков не замечал,зато пинг автоклика всегда уменьшается на 1 мс если поставить "реального времени".Некоторые системные процессы на VPS тоже имеют приоритет "высокий"-может быть это тоже оказывает какое-то влияние.

хан_батыр 14.11.2014 - 20:01

Не помню в какой ветке обсуждалось,кажется по разгонке МТ4.
Разговор шел про пинг и отправку запросов на сервер ДЦ.Так вот там Дмитрий хорошо описал моменты которые решают некоторые вопросы по быстродействию работы МТ4 и автоклика,да и в общем всего ВПС.В той же ветке ребята писали и про то что три терминала работают на много хуже двух.Так что я оставил только два терминала для торгов на одну новость,на другую меняю.Приоритет иногда забываю менять,но стараюсь это делать.Самое интересное попробуйте перед важными торгами перегрузить ВПС,я попробовал 14.10.2014 по GBP и был в восторге от работы,о чём написал под релизом.

Duvolon 14.11.2014 - 19:56

А какие приоритеты вы рекомендуете? Я уже и не помню какие были.)) у меня ваш ВПС

Samuel Peterson 14.11.2014 - 19:19

как думаете, имет смысл брать выделенный сервер? (вместо впс)

dragon9595 14.11.2014 - 18:24

Приоритет на ВПС не менял, но неоднократно заметил, что от количества терминалов результативность входов зависит. Еще заметил, что терминалы от разных брокеров заметно ухудшали работу ВПС, а от одного работает лучше.

Scok 14.11.2014 - 17:15

Про количество терминалов соглашусь! Наблюдаю...

SergeyN 14.11.2014 - 16:57

Про приоритет подтверждаю, было дело ВПС зависал) и другие нелинейные глюки, сейчас ставлю выше среднего. Количество терминалов зависит от типа сервера. А терминалы действительно ведут себя неадекватно логику в этом выявить не удалось))

Пушкарёв 14.11.2014 - 16:56

Тоже имею такое наблюдение. Даже на недешёвом ВПС при одном терминале иногда такое ощущение, что клик задержался. Связываю это только со сменой приоритетов ( клик, имея высший приоритет в системе, не даёт корректно отработать терминалу ).

Для того, что бы разместить комментарий зарегистрируйтесь или войдите.

Авторизация

Вход →

Регистрация →

(Моментальные 3$ бонуса за регистрацию)

Ближайшие сигналы

10:30
Втр
(Швеция)
14:00
Втр
(СНГ)
smile :)
15:30
Втр
(США)

Опрос

Какой ЦБ следующим изменит ставку
РБНЗ
31%
РБА
16%
Банк Канады
20%
Банк Англии
32%